We had the pleasure of being part of Lauren & Joe’s beautiful wedding at the stunning Botleys Mansion in Surrey. Lauren and I first met at The National Wedding Show in London where we hit it off straight away! Lauren wanted a classic white and green wedding, she explained that flowers were an important part of the day and she wanted them everywhere!!! We had an initial meeting at our wedding showroom in Watford where we discussed ideas, favourite flower types and the magnificent church arch Lauren wanted us to create for her.
The church was beautifully dressed with huge urns of flowers and foliage for the guests to see and then the arch……OMG!!! I loved the arch - made on site by head florists Paulie and Tracey - and I have seen the photographs of it used all over social media and in numerous magazines as it was just breathtaking. What a thing to take your vows under…wowzers!!!
Lauren chose beautiful scented peonies, sweet peas, roses, herbs and foliage for her bridal bouquet which looked stunning with her lace covered bridal gown.
After visiting Botleys Mansion I was over the moon when Lauren and her mum, Mary agreed to have the external staircase dressed with amazing florals. It really set the tone for the arrival of the 250 wedding guests.
The stairs were dressed with silver storm lanterns, candles and petals. Upon entering the grand mansion house guests were then guided into the stunning orangery.
25 magnificent domes of white and cream flowers stood like soldiers on the tables surrounded by candles and bud vases, it looked incredible, so fresh and crisp on a hot summers day and one of my personal favourite weddings in the past year.
